What should I expect during my first consultation with an Alvin immigration attorney?

During your initial consultation, typically offered in-person at their Alvin office or virtually, the attorney will review your specific situation, discuss potential legal strategies, and explain the applicable fees. They'll ask detailed questions about your immigration history, family ties, employment, and any prior encounters with immigration authorities. This meeting helps them assess your eligibility for various immigration benefits while considering how local factors in Central Illinois might impact your case.

How much does it typically cost to hire an immigration lawyer in Alvin, IL?

Fees vary depending on case complexity, but straightforward family-based petitions might cost $1,500-$3,000 while removal defense cases can exceed $5,000. Many Alvin attorneys offer payment plans and some may provide reduced fees for certain circumstances, reflecting the economic realities of our rural community. Always request a written fee agreement detailing services covered, and be aware that most immigration attorneys in Illinois charge flat fees for specific applications rather than hourly rates.
